Warning Signs You Need Broken Pipe Water Removal
Catching the signs of a broken pipe early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ent further damage to your home.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it could be a sign of a hidden water leak. Don’t ignore it, address it before it’s too late.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a leaky pipe or roof damage. Don’t wait, call us today to schedule an inspection.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or a hidden leak. Don’t ignore it, address it before it’s too late.
Increased Water Bills
If you notice an unexpected increase in your water bills, it could be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t ignore it, call us today to schedule an inspection.
Water Damage to Your Belongings
Water damage to your belongings can be a sign of a broken pipe or a hidden leak. Don’t wait, call us today to schedule an inspection.
Discoloration or Staining on Your Walls
Discoloration or staining on your walls can be a sign of water damage or a hidden leak. Don’t ignore it, address it before it’s too late.

Broken Pipe Water Removal Cost in Holladay, UT
The cost of broken pipe water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Holladay, UT.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water to be removed.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the amount of moisture to be removed. |
| Restoration and cleaning |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ials required for restoration. |
| Insurance claims processing | $500 – $2,000 | The complexity of the claims process and the amount of documentation required. |
